Output 8f86c257dd5af4d548269bb78afc9fa41130ce32274126b8f999a605dae7fe3a:0

value
15364654
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31cafc3e63bd638b7ef526109c664f64a16a7be7 OP_EQUAL
address
36EJCcQPXs5dg2qv6o39NLczsgb2VvHSBi
transaction
8f86c257dd5af4d548269bb78afc9fa41130ce32274126b8f999a605dae7fe3a
confirmations
184778
spent
true